Transaction 903834518069b561b7691576089312c22811bc63661ab10fac6268e4e7607e86
1 Input
1 Output
-
903834518069b561b7691576089312c22811bc63661ab10fac6268e4e7607e86:0
- value
- 69975
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c8e07d3b7166385abb95469f16fcf8d70aa9927
- address
- bc1qnj8q05ahze3ct2ae235lzm7034c24xf8dgevrg